After | Chapel Hill Birth Photographer

As many of you know, birth is one of my very favorite subjects. The births of my two sons were the most challenging, exhilarating, life-changing experiences I’ve had, and as far as I’m concerned, there is no single event in a woman’s life more impactful or profound.

As many of you may not know, I’ve attended hundreds – maybe thousands – of births as a labor & delivery nurse. I actually went so far as to get halfway through a Master’s degree in Midwifery, and if photography hadn’t come along and stolen my heart, I’d be catching babies for a living right now. Given my background, you can imagine how much it thrills me to photograph a birth. It’s a setting in which I’m completely comfortable, and an emotional high I’ll never get tired of experiencing. The images I have from my own births are priceless to me, and so when I’m asked to capture that experience for other women and their families, I am both honored and humbled: I know that above nearly all others, these images will be treasured.

Amy’s labor and birth was such a peaceful, joyful experience. There are so many variables that go into a delivery, and even the most experienced moms run into the unexpected, but from start to finish, Amy’s was all she wanted it to be. When I arrived, she was seven centimeters dilated… and just a little later, ready to push.
